What is a force vector?

Back

A force vector is a quantity that has both magnitude and direction, representing the force applied to an object.

What is the principle of moments?

Back

The principle of moments states that for an object to be in equilibrium, the sum of clockwise moments about a pivot must equal the sum of counter-clockwise moments.

How do you achieve equilibrium on a seesaw?

Back

To achieve equilibrium on a seesaw, the moments produced by the weights on either side must be equal.

What is a moment in physics?

Back

A moment is the measure of the tendency of a force to rotate an object about an axis, calculated as the product of the force and the distance from the pivot point.

What is the formula for calculating moments?

Back

Moment (Nm) = Force (N) x Distance (m) from the pivot.
